No injuries in Lewiston Orchards house fire

No one was injured in a Lewiston Orchards house fire Tuesday morning. According to the Lewiston Fire Department, crews responded to the blaze in the 36-hundred block of 14thh Street at just before 11 AM to find heavy black smoke coming from the structure, and wind pushing the fire out the rear of the home. Crews attacked the fire with hose lines and had it under control in less than 15 minutes. There was no one in the home at the time of the fire, the cause of which was determined to be a refrigerator in the kitchen. The fire caused an estimated 150-thousand dollars in damage to the home and contents. (Lewiston Fire Department)
